Art Quiz - Artists of recent times
- In 1919, which artist made a parody of the Mona Lisa by painting it with a moustache and goatee?
- Which English painter's 1972 work Portrait of an Artist became the most expensive artwork by a living artist in 2018?
- Between 1991 and 2016, only artists under what age were eligible to compete for the Turner Prize?
- The street artist Banksy first gained recognition in which city's underground scene?
- Verity, a 2012 20-metre tall stainless steel and bronze statue created by Damien Hirst, can be found at the entrance to which North Devon town's harbour?
- Which American artist is famous for his record breaking balloon animal sculptures produced in stainless steel with mirror-finish surfaces?
- Which British filmmaker who directed Fifty Shades of Grey is also one of a group of artists known as the Young British Artists?
- Whose 1997 work Everyone I Have Ever Slept With is a tent decorated with the names of everyone this artist had ever shared a bed?
- What is the nationality of artist Frida Kahlo?
- The Son of Man is a 1964 painting by which surrealist painter?
- A work of art produced between 1961 and 1962 by Andy Warhol consisted of thirty-two canvases of which product?
- Which artist holds the record for rejecting British honours including a knighthood in 1968?
- Which American artist was widely known for his "drip technique" of splashing or pouring liquid household paint onto a horizontal surface?
- Whose first solo exhibition, "What a Farm Wife Painted", opened in New York in October 1940?
- What is the title of Salvador Dali's most famous painting depicting limp melting watches?
- Which American modernist artist has been called the "Mother of American modernism"?
- Whaam! and In the Car are famous works by which artist who died in 1997?
- Which English contemporary artist born in 1960, is known for his tapestries, ceramic vases, and cross-dressing?
- Which British artist, famous for his portraits and self-portraits, was the grandson of a groundbreaking psychologist?
- Painting 1946 is a painting by which Irish-born artist?
- Which 1937 painting by Pablo Picasso is regarded by many art critics as the most moving and powerful anti-war painting in history?
Answers
- Marcel Duchamp
- David Hockney
- Fifty
- Bristol's
- Illfracombe
- Jeff Koons
- Samantha Taylor-Johnson
- Tracey Emin
- Mexican
- Rene Magritte
- Campbell's Soup cans
- L. S. Lowry
- Jackson Pollock
- Grandma Moses
- The Persistence of Memory (1931)
- Georgia O'Keeffe
- Roy Lichtenstein
- Grayson Perry
- Lucian Freud
- Francis Bacon
- Guernica
